Caroline Noll of Baldwinsville, NY receives Vermont Association of Broadcasters Scholarship

2016 May 16

Caroline Noll of Baldwinsville, NY received the Vermont Association of Broadcasters Scholarship at the Division of Communication and Creative Media Honors Night Ceremony on Thursday, April 14 at Champlain College's campus in Burlington, Vt.

The students were honored for their hard work throughout the semester, and the celestial themed event also included a stargazing reception where the "star" honorees and their guests were invited to view various constellations with high performance telescopes provided by the Vermont Astronomical Society.

"We are tremendously proud of our CCM students' accomplishments. Honors Night is an opportunity to publicly recognize and celebrate their talent and hard work, and their dedication to serving Champlain's mission of being 'the finest small, globally and professional focused college in the United States.' We introduced several new awards this year, including academic scholarships, to further support the success of our students," says CCM Division Dean Paula Willoquet Maricondi.

Thanks to the generosity of member stations and their support of the NCSA program, the Vermont Association of Broadcasters has been able to provide nearly a million dollars in college scholarships to students who pursue broadcasting and communications majors.The organization also provides funding to large VAB scholarship endowments at Champlain College, Castleton University, Lyndon State University and to Husson University's New England School of Communications.
